Job Description

About the Company

We are recruiting talent for two leading firms in the building and construction sector in Madrid, both with a solid track record in high-end projects.

About the Role

We are currently managing strategic positions to independently lead two large-scale projects in the capital:

  • Premium Residential Project: An exclusive luxury housing development located in one of Madrid's most sought-after areas.
  • High-End Hospitality Project: Construction and fit-out of a luxury hotel located in the heart of the city.

Role Mission: We are seeking technical professionals (Site Managers, Architects, or Building Engineers/Chartered Surveyors) who wish to assume technical, financial, and operational leadership of the construction site, ensuring compliance with execution standards, schedules, and costs.

Responsibilities

  • Site Management and Control: Lead the daily execution of the construction site (luxury housing or hotel), coordinating internal teams and involved subcontractors.
  • Scheduling and Deadlines: Plan execution timelines, monitor the construction schedule, and ensure compliance with established milestones.
  • Financial Control: Manage budgets, optimize costs, negotiate with suppliers and subcontractors, and process monthly construction certifications.
  • Technical Supervision and Quality: Ensure strict compliance with the executive project, paying special attention to detail in finishes, materials, and unique installations typical of the luxury sector.
  • Safety and Health: Guarantee the implementation and compliance with safety and health regulations on the construction site.
